State Fair Community College is in Sedalia, MO.

In the most recent year for which we have data, 51 nursing graduations were recorded at State Fair Community College.

Online Class Availability at State Fair Community College

Distance learning is available at State Fair Community College. Of 4,242 students, 1,572 (37%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 1,447 (34%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Nursing Graduates from State Fair Community College

Students who complete State Fair Community College’s Nursing program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Nursing at State Fair Community College
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$51,426
2 years $52,385
3 years $54,835
4 years $60,711
5 years $64,020

Is this above or below average for the school? Four years out, Nursing graduates from State Fair Community College report median earnings of $60,711, compared with $37,994 for all State Fair Community College graduates — about 60% higher than the school-wide median.

Median Debt at Graduation

The median debt for Nursing graduates from State Fair Community College stands at $19,525.

Student Demographics & Diversity

The following sections describe the composition of Nursing graduates at State Fair Community College, by degree type.

Looking at the program as a whole, Nursing graduates at State Fair Community College are 92% women (47) and 8% men (4).

Nursing Associate’s Program at State Fair Community College

Of the 51 associate’s nursing degrees awarded at State Fair Community College, 92% were women (47) and 8% were men (4).
